Resident Assistants

RAs are full-time students and leaders trained by professional housing staff and campus partners. An RA serves as the day‐to‐day contact person with residents and is responsible for building community on a floor or section, serving as a resource for residents, and communicating policies and regulations. RAs are first responders in student conflicts, crises, and emergencies. They are also role models who serve the needs of students by providing program opportunities, developing safe and comfortable residence hall communities, and helping students become acquainted with the campus, the community, and its resources.

Residence Hall Association

The Residence Hall Association plans educational, social, cultural, and recreational programming for all residential students. If you’re living on campus, you’re automatically a member of RHA. That includes your roommate and all of your friends who live in the halls.

RHA is a student-run organization sponsored by Residential Life and Housing. We are here to serve you as campus residents and ensure your voices are heard. A community council is a group of residents (like you!) from a specific community who work together throughout the year to plan events, attend RHA meetings, discuss community concerns, and collaborate with RHA for community building socials and initiatives towards creating positive change. They also act as a resource to you when you have any questions, comments, or concerns. Community councils tend to have a president, treasurer, secretary, and marketing roles, but each community council can choose to operate how it best suits their community and needs. Any resident can be a member of their community council.
 
While in community council, you help carry on traditional programs, create new and exciting programs and initiatives,  assist in designing community apparel, and make lasting memories.

A community is a building or group of buildings. It’s how Residential Life and Housing and RHA have organized and refer to the buildings on campus. You can live in a residence hall or apartment and be a part of a community. There are four different communities in total.

National Residence Hall Honorary

The National Residence Hall Honorary (NRHH) is a student-led organizations that focuses on recognition, leadership, service, and academic excellence. We recognize individuals (faculty, staff, students, community members), communities, and programs on a monthly basis for their outstanding leadership, service, and dedication to the Pacific.
